What is an Accident Claim Attorney?
An accident claim attorney concentrates on representing customers who have been hurt due to another person's neglect or wrongdoing. Their primary function is to help victims navigate the intricate legal landscape of injury claims, ensuring they receive fair compensation for their injuries.

1. Just how much does it cost to employ an accident claim attorney?

Many accident claim attorneys deal with a contingency charge basis, meaning they only make money if the client receives compensation. This fee is generally a portion of the settlement or court award.

2. For how long do I have to submit a claim?

The statute of limitations for injury claims differs by state however is frequently in between one and 3 years from the date of the accident. It's vital to speak with an attorney as soon as possible to make sure the claim is submitted on time.

3. What should I do right away after an accident?
Look for injuries and look for medical help.Report the accident to authorities.Gather evidence (images, witness info).Do not confess fault and avoid going over details with insurance companies without an attorney.
4. Can I still sue if I was partly at fault?

Numerous states follow a comparative carelessness system, which enables hurt parties to recuperate damages even if they were partly accountable for the accident. However, the compensation may be decreased based on the percentage of fault.

5. What types of damages can I recuperate?

Victims may be entitled to recover medical expenditures, lost salaries, home damages, discomfort and suffering, and emotional distress. An attorney can assist recognize all qualified damages.
